
About This Property
Concord Village is a 47-unit affordable housing community in Cheyenne that serves elderly residents. The property includes 38 one-bedroom units and 9 two-bedroom units, and has been in service since 2006. Funding for the development includes HOME program resources and 9% Low-Income Housing Tax Credits.
Waitlist Information
Waitlist managed by Housing Authority of the City of Cheyenne
Preferences include veterans, involuntarily displaced, elderly, disabled, victims of domestic violence, those who live/work in Cheyenne, homeless, or employed at least 20 hours a week.
The waiting list for Housing Choice Vouchers has grown significantly, nearly tripling from approximately 1,000 to 3,100 applicants in the last three years, largely due to a shortage of available vouchers, housing units, and cooperative landlords.

Fair Market Rent - Laramie County, WY
FMR represents the estimated amount needed to cover rent and utilities for a moderately-priced unit in this area.
| Bedrooms | FMR |
|---|---|
| Studio/Efficiency | $787 |
| 1 Bedroom | $917 |
| 2 Bedroom | $1,161 |
| 3 Bedroom | $1,636 |
| 4 Bedroom | $1,970 |
Income Limits - Laramie County, WY
Annual income limits by household size used to determine eligibility for affordable housing programs.

| Household | Extremely Low (30%) | Very Low (50%) | Low (80%) |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1 Person | $17,600 | $29,300 | $46,850 |
| 2 Persons | $20,100 | $33,450 | $53,550 |
| 3 Persons | $22,600 | $37,650 | $60,250 |
| 4 Persons | $26,500 | $41,800 | $66,900 |
| 5 Persons | $31,040 | $45,150 | $72,300 |
| 6 Persons | $35,580 | $48,500 | $77,650 |
| 7 Persons | $40,120 | $51,850 | $83,000 |
| 8 Persons | $44,660 | $55,200 | $88,350 |
